Title: Large language models and physics education research
Abstract: With recent advancements in machine learning, in particular the development of large language models (LLMs), the physics education research community is considering the use of these tools to aid in several stages of the research process. I will describe the inner workings of an LLM, and I will discuss how physics education researchers can assess the trustworthiness of methodologies that use machine learning.
